I just upgraded sh404SEF and Kunena to the latest versions. My URLs are in this format:
www.site.com/post-title.html
instead of:
www.site.com/forum/post-title.html
What am I doing wrong? How do I make the Kunena URLs have the /forum/ directory?

1) Do not use Kunena 1.0.x plugin in sh404SEF
2) Make sure that Kunena is not your front page
Those are the most common mistakes.
Other than that I'm not sure what to do. do you have latest version of the SEF component?
